Hon'ble Smt. Justice Rajani Dubey Order on Board 10/01/2020

1. As all three MCRCs arise out of same crime number, they are being heard and disposed of by this common order.

2. The accused/applicants have moved this first bail application under Section 439 of Criminal Procedure Code for releasing them on regular bail during trial in connection with Crime No. 43/2019 registered at Police Station Bagnadi, District-Rajnandgaon (C.G.) against applicants for the offence punishable under Sections 302 and 201/34 of the IPC.

3. The prosecution story, in brief is that, on 16.07.2019 at about 9:30 pm. the present applicants have assaulted to deceased namely Waseem @ Monu with the rod and wooden stick. Due to which deceased received grievous injuries and he died. The applicants left the deceased in the forest of village Khairbana. On the basis of which marg intimation was recorded and thereafter FIR has been lodged against the present applicants.

4. Learned counsel for the applicants submits that the applicants are innocent and have been falsely implicated in the crime in question. He further submits that the statement of the eye witness recorded after the arrest of the applicants/accused persons and on the basis of memorandum of main accused there is no seizure from the applicants except car and mobile phone. The applicants Mayank Linjhare and Mithlesh Dhruv are in jail since 18.09.2019, applicants Sharvan Dhruv and Toran Chaturvedi are in jail since 25.10.2019, and applicant Shoaib Ali Hashmi is in jail since 24.07.2019 and, there is no likelihood of their case being decided in near future, therefore, the present applicants may be released on bail.

5. On the other hand, counsel for the State opposes the bail application.

6. I have heard learned counsel for the parties and perused the case diary.

7. Taking into consideration the nature and gravity of the offence, facts and circumstances of the case, detention period of applicants and further considering the facts that on the basis of memorandum of main

accused there is no seizure from the applicants except car and mobile phone and applicant Shoaib Ali Hashmi is in jail since 24.07.2019, applicants Mayank Linjhare and Mithlesh Dhruv are in jail since 18.09.2019, applicants Sharvan Dhruv and Toran Chaturvedi are in jail since 25.10.2019, and the trial is likely to take some time for its final disposal, this Court is of the view that it is a fit case to release the applicants on bail. Accordingly, the applications are allowed.

8. Accused/applicants are directed to be released on bail on their executing a personal bond in the sum of Rs. 25,000/- each, with one local surety in the like sum to the satisfaction of the trial Court. They are directed to appear before the trial Court on each and every date given to them by the said Court.
